Transaction 8597f8c06e08423a797d3c8a753b73bbde0cdcef3f05c342ca0c30ad6e96bf58
1 Input
1 Output
-
8597f8c06e08423a797d3c8a753b73bbde0cdcef3f05c342ca0c30ad6e96bf58:0
- value
- 62931362
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 8d52e6c889ac4aca306010f4569c804351800bad OP_EQUALVERIFY OP_CHECKSIG
- address
- 1DtFb9RAXfLRz2HWQfDrsoWFAxHhv35p5Z